Fault area Explanation Possible causes
Load circuit interrupted after U
R
pickoff point
- Wire break, heatsealing band break
- Contacting to heatsealing band defective
PEX-W2/W3 current transformer
signal interrupted
-I
R
measuring wire from current transformer interrupted
Primary circuit interrupted
- Wire break, triac in controller defective
- Primary winding of impulse transformer interrupted
Secondary circuit interrupted
before U
R
pickoff point
- Wire break
- Secondary winding of impulse transformer interrupted
U
R
signal missing
- Measuring wire interrupted
Partial short-circuit (delta R)
- Heatsealing band partially bypassed by conducting part
(clamp, opposite heatsealing bar etc.)
Parallel circuit interrupted
- Wire break, heatsealing band break
- Contacting to heatsealing band defective
Total short-circuit
- Heatsealing band installed incorrectly, insulation at heatse-
aling bar ends missing or incorrectly installed
- Conducting part bypasses heatsealing band completely
